The ingredients needed to make Sunday Gravy:
  1. Take Meatballs
  2. Make ready 1 lb ground beef
  3. Make ready 1/2 cup breadcrumbs
  4. Get 1/2 cup milk
  5. Take 1 egg
  6. Get 1 tsp salt
  7. Prepare 1 tsp black pepper
  8. Prepare 1 Tbsp italian seasoning
  9. Make ready 1/2 tsp crushed red pepper
  10. Take 1 Tbps parsley, chopped
  11. Take Meat
  12. Get 2 lbs short ribs
  13. Make ready 2 lbs pork ribs, split
  14. Take 1 lb sweet Italian sausage
  15. Get Sauce
  16. Get 3 Tbsp olive oil
  17. Get 2 onions, diced
  18. Prepare 1 tsp crushed red pepper
  19. Get 1 head garlic, minced
  20. Prepare 2 Tbsp oregano
  21. Take 1 tsp rosemary
  22. Prepare 1 Tbsp thyme
  23. Prepare 1 tsp funnel, crushed
  24. Get 1 tsp black pepper
  25. Make ready 4 Tbsp tomato paste
  26. Prepare 1 cup dry red wine
  27. Make ready 2 Tbsp balsamic vinegar
  28. Take 1 Tbsp fish sauce
  29. Make ready 2 (28 oz) cans whole tomatoes
  30. Get 1 Bou beef bouillon cube
  31. Take 1/4 parsley, chopped

Steps to make Sunday Gravy:
  1. Combine the milk and breadcrumbs in a medium bowl. When they've absorbed all the liquid, stir in the egg, followed by the Italian seasoning, parsley, salt, black and red pepper. Stir and then crumble in the ground beef. Mix until well distributed and form into meat balls.
  2. Heat the olive oil in a large dutch oven (at least 6 qts) over medium heat. Brown the meat balls, being careful turning them not to crush them
  3. Remove the meatballs and set aside. It's ok if they're not done.
  4. Salt the short ribs and brown in the dutch oven.
  5. Remove the short ribs to a separate large bowl.
  6. Salt and brown the pork ribs in the Dutch oven and then add them to the short ribs bowl.
  7. Brown the sausages in the fat and then add them to the bowl with the ribs.
  8. Pour the fat out into a glass bowl and then add 2 Tbsp back to the dutch oven. Lower the heat to medium low and add the onions and red pepper and cook until soft.
  9. Add the garlic, herbs, fennel, black pepper and saute 2 min.
  10. Add the tomato paste and saute until incorporated.
  11. Add the wine, balsamic, beef bouillon, and fish sauce and bring to a simmer.
  12. Puree one of the cans of tomatoes. Using a stick blender is easy, but a regular blender is fine.
  13. Hand crush the other can of tomatoes in a bowl.
  14. Add both tomatoes to the pot and bring to a simmer. Salt to taste.
  15. Add the ribs and sausages to the sauce and reduce the heat to the lowest possible. Cover and simmer ~5 hours.
  16. After 5 hours, remove the sausages and pork ribs and add to the reserved meatballs. Remove the bones from the short ribs and continue cooking covered ~2 hours until the short ribs fall apart and the oil that has separated on top has re emulsified into the sauce.
  17. Add the meatballs, ribs, sausages back to the sauce and bring to a simmer to finish cooking the meatballs.
  18. Serve the gravy with high quality noodles, a scoop of ricotta, shaved parmesan, and garnish with chopped parsley.
